Approval of and authorization to execute Resolution No. 1590, a Resolution of Necessity to Condemn Property located at 18574 East 101st Street, Broken Arrow, Oklahoma, located in Section 25, Township 18 North, Range 14 East of the Indian Meridian, Tulsa County, Oklahoma, for the County Line Trunk Sewer, Phase II, Parcel 21.0, 21.1 (Project No. 2154250)
End
Background:
The City of Broken Arrow's Right of Way Agent contacted the J. Michael Ritze, the property owner in relation to easement acquisition for the County Line Trunk Sewer, Phase II. On 03/23/2023 I met Mr. Ritze on site, his residence to discuss this upcoming project. I discussed all details, provided plan sheets and easement diagrams. Received an email from Jim Stephens, Mr. Ritze's broker advising Mr. Ritze advised me to order the appraisal. Mr. Ritze received an offer letter based on the appraisal for $78,200.00. Sent Hugh Robert, Mr. Ritze's attorney a copy of all documents. On 01/31/2024 the city received a counteroffer from Sarah Marshall, Mr. Ritze's attorney advised that Mr. Ritze calculated the amount of $633,634.80. On 02/01/2024 I received another counteroffer $591,000.00 based on their appraisal. In speaking with Mr. Robert, it appeared that this underground easement was no different that buying a roadway easement in a business district even though it is a rural area.

The City's right-of-way agent has attempted unsuccessfully to negotiate with Mr. Ritze, the owner of Parcel 21.0 and 21.1, located at 18574 East 101st Street, Broken Arrow, Oklahoma, Section 25, Township 18 North, Range 14 East. The attached Resolution of Necessity No. 1590 recommends that condemnation proceed on Parcel 21.0, 21.1, for the Utility Easement and Temporary Construction Easement.

Cost: $78,200.00 plus costs
Funding Source: CWSRF Loan
